Product reviews:
Isidore
2026-01-22 iphone 8
Spider-Man Kids Ride On Dune Buggy spiderman dune buggy 12v battery
spiderman dune buggy 12v battery
Leonard
2026-01-20 iphone 11 Pro
Spider Man Ride On Car RED 12 Volt spiderman dune buggy 12v battery
spiderman dune buggy 12v battery
Kid Trax Dune Buggy Spiderman 12V spiderman dune buggy 12v battery
spiderman dune buggy 12v battery